funph operates within the responsible gaming framework established by the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ation (PAGCOR), the regulatory body overseeing online gaming in the Philippines. Our responsible gaming policies are designed to meet and exceed PAGCOR's standards for player protection.
Under Philippine law and PAGCOR regulations, online gaming is restricted to individuals who are at least 21 years of age. This is not a guideline — it is a legal requirement that funph enforces strictly.

funph provides a full suite of responsible gaming tools that you can activate directly from your account settings. These tools are free, immediate, and designed to put you in control.
Set a da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limit on your funph account. Once your limit is reached, no further deposits will be accepted until the period resets. You can lower your limit instantly, but increases take 72 hours to take effect — giving you time to reconsider. This is one of the most effective tools for keeping your gaming budget under control.
Set a maximum session duration for your funph gaming sessions. When your time limit is reached, funph will display a reminder and, if you choose, automatically log you out. Keeping track of how long you have been playing is one of the simplest ways to maintain a healthy relationship with gaming. Short, intentional sessions are always better than marathon runs.
Need a short break from funph? Activate a cool-off period of 24 hours, 7 days, or 30 days. During a cool-off, your account is temporarily suspended — you cannot log in, deposit, or place bets. This tool is ideal if you feel your gaming is becoming more frequent than you would like, but you are not ready for a full self-exclusion. Your account and balance are preserved.
Self-exclusion is funph's most powerful responsible gaming tool. You can exclude yourself from the funph platform for a minimum of 6 months, up to a permanent exclusion. During self-exclusion, your account is fully deactivated — no logins, no deposits, no gaming. funph will also suppress all marketing communications to you. Self-exclusion cannot be reversed before the chosen period ends.
Set a cap on how much you are willing to lose in a given day, week, or month on funph. Once your loss limit is reached, you will be unable to place further bets until the period resets. Like deposit limits, loss limits can be reduced immediately but take 72 hours to increase. This tool helps prevent the dangerous habit of chasing losses during a bad run.
funph can send you periodic in-session notifications showing how long you have been playing and your net gaming result for the session. These reality checks are a gentle but effective reminder to pause, assess, and decide whether to continue. You can set reality check intervals from as short as 15 minutes. Staying aware of time and money spent is the foundation of responsible gaming.

Problem gambling can develop gradually. Ask yourself these questions honestly. If you answer "yes" to two or more, it may be time to use funph's responsible gaming tools or seek professional support.
Do you find yourself spending more money on gaming than you originally planned, even after telling yourself you would stop?
Have you ever borrowed money, sold belongings, or used bill money to fund your gaming activity?
Do you feel restless, irritable, or anxious when you try to cut down or stop gaming?
Have you tried to hide your gaming activity or the amount of money you spend on gaming from family or friends?
Do you find yourself chasing losses — continuing to play in an attempt to win back money you have already lost?
Has gaming begun to affect your work, studies, relationships, or mental health in a negative way?

The Philippine Amusement and Gaming Corporation (PAGCOR) is the government body that regulates gaming in the Philippines. PAGCOR has established a national responsible gaming framework that all licensed operators, including funph, are required to follow.
PAGCOR's responsible gaming programme includes a national self-exclusion registry, player education campaigns, and support resources for problem gamblers and their families. Filipino players who need support beyond what funph can provide are encouraged to access PAGCOR's official responsible gaming resources through official Philippine government channels.
funph cooperates fully with PAGCOR's responsible gaming requirements, including mandatory reporting of self-excluded players to the national registry where required by regulation.

Before you open the funph platform, decide exactly how much you are willing to spend that session — and treat it like the cost of entertainment, not an investment. Once that amount is gone, close the app. Using funph's deposit limit tool makes this automatic and removes the temptation to top up "just one more time."
It is easy to lose track of time when you are in the middle of a good game. Set a timer on your phone before you start, or use funph's built-in session time limit feature. A good rule of thumb: no single gaming session should last longer than one to two hours. Take a proper break — get up, drink water, and do something else before deciding whether to return.
The moment gaming stops being enjoyable and starts feeling like an obligation or a way to win back lost money, it is time to stop. Chasing losses is one of the most common patterns in problem gambling. Accept that losses are part of the game, and never bet more than you planned in an attempt to recover them. funph's loss limit tool can help enforce this boundary automatically.
If you are worried about your gaming habits, talk to a family member, a close friend, or a professional counsellor. In the Philippines, mental health support is available through the National Center for Mental Health (NCMH) and other community-based services. You do not have to deal with this alone — and reaching out early makes a real difference.
